    How to Use A/B Testing to Improve UX

    Nerd VoicesBy Nerd VoicesFebruary 6, 20254 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est Reddit WhatsApp Email

    In today’s competitive digital landscape, delivering an exceptional user experience (UX) is vital for retaining visitors and converting them into customers. One of the most effective methods for optimizing UX is A/B testing, a technique that allows businesses to make data-driven decisions about their website design and functionality. By comparing two or more variations of a webpage, companies can identify what works best for their audience, improving engagement and satisfaction.

    What Is A/B Testing and Why Is It Important?

    A/B testing, also known as split testing, is the process of comparing two versions of a webpage or user interface to determine which performs better. The idea is simple: divide your audience into two groups, show each group a different version, and measure key performance indicators (KPIs) such as click-through rates, conversions, or time spent on the page. The insights gained from A/B testing can help businesses eliminate guesswork, optimize designs, and create a user experience that aligns with their customers’ needs. Whether you’re looking to improve your website’s navigation, enhance call-to-action buttons, or test new content layouts, A/B testing provides measurable results that can significantly impact your UX strategy.

    Key Elements to Test

    When it comes to A/B testing, nearly every element of a webpage can be analyzed and optimized. Some of the most common elements to test include:

    1. Headlines and Copy: Experiment with different wording, tone, or styles to see what resonates most with your audience.
    2. Call-to-Action Buttons: Test variations in color, size, placement, or wording to maximize conversions.
    3. Navigation Menus: Optimize usability by testing different menu structures or categories.
    4. Visual Content: Assess the effectiveness of images, videos, or graphics in capturing user attention.
    5. Forms: Shorten or redesign forms to reduce friction and improve completion rates.

    Each test should focus on a single variable to ensure that the results are accurate and actionable.

    Steps to Conduct A/B Testing

    Implementing A/B testing may seem complex, but breaking it into manageable steps can make the process straightforward and effective:

    1. Define Your Goals: Start by identifying the specific metrics you want to improve, such as bounce rate, conversion rate, or time-on-page.
    2. Develop Hypotheses: Based on your goals, create hypotheses about what changes might improve performance. For example, “Making the call-to-action button larger will increase click-through rates.”
    3. Create Variants: Develop two versions of the page—Version A (control) and Version B (variation)—with the specific element you want to test.
    4. Run the Test: Use an A/B testing tool to divide traffic evenly between the two versions and collect data over a predetermined period.
    5. Analyze Results: Evaluate the performance of each version to determine whether your hypothesis was correct.
    6. Implement Changes: If the variation outperforms the control, roll out the changes site-wide.

    A/B Testing Best Practices

    To get the most out of A/B testing, keep the following best practices in mind:

    • Test One Element at a Time: Focus on a single variable to isolate its impact on performance.
    • Gather Sufficient Data: Run tests for a long enough period to account for traffic fluctuations and ensure statistically significant results.
    • Use Reliable Tools: Leverage A/B testing platforms like Google Optimize, Optimizely, or VWO for accurate tracking and reporting.
    • Keep Users in Mind: Always prioritize the preferences and behaviors of your target audience when designing tests.
    • Iterate Continuously: Testing should be an ongoing process as user expectations and industry trends evolve.
